#12cf7c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#12cf7c is composed of 7.1% red, 81.2%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.1%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 153.7 degrees, a saturation of 84% and a lightness of 44.1%. #12cf7c color hex could be obtained by blending #24fff8 with #009f00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

Shades and Tints of #12cf7c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010805 is the darkest color, while #f5fefa is the lightest one.
